Earth Day Celebrations on Salt Spring Island

Peace Works! invites the whole community to an Earth Day Celebration in Song.

Come and lend your voice to SSI’s Earth Day Choir. Sunday, April 20 in the Multi-Purpose Room of the Gulf Islands Secondary School in Ganges, 1:30 - 2:30 pm.

Peace Works! requests that all participants bring along a pebble they’ve chosen.

Pebbles

These pebbles symbolize our connection and commitment to Earth and each other as we endeavor to restore and repair the planet. We will be led in song by Barbara Slater, Bruce Rudell and Tuned Air, Sue Newman, Women of Note and others.

Terri Bibby will be there with her loom and peace banner from 1:00 - 3:00 pm - stop by and weave for Earth Day Peace.
